Mindful Breathing

One of the most effective coping skills for anxiety is mindful breathing. This technique involves focusing your attention on your breath, slowing it down, and allowing your body to relax. Try this simple exercise:

  • Find a quiet spot and sit comfortably.
  • Inhale slowly through your nose, counting to four.
  • Hold your breath for a count of two.
  • Exhale gently through your mouth, counting to six.
  • Repeat for several cycles, noticing the sensation of your breath moving in and out.

Practicing mindful breathing regularly can help calm your nervous system and reduce the physical symptoms of anxiety, no matter where you are.

Grounding Techniques

When anxiety feels overwhelming, grounding techniques can help bring your focus back to the present moment. The “5-4-3-2-1” method is a favorite among therapists:

  • Name five things you can see.
  • Identify four things you can touch.
  • Notice three things you can hear.
  • Recognize two things you can smell.
  • Acknowledge one thing you can taste.

This exercise engages your senses and interrupts spiraling anxious thoughts, making it easier to regain composure in stressful situations.

Progressive Muscle Relaxation

Progressive muscle relaxation is a technique that involves tensing and then relaxing different muscle groups in your body. This practice can ease physical tension and help you notice where you hold stress. Start at your toes and work your way up to your head, gently tensing each muscle group for a few seconds before releasing.

Regular use of this technique can reduce physical symptoms of anxiety and promote a sense of calm, even during busy days.

Incorporating Self-Care into Your Routine

Self-care is an essential part of anxiety management. By prioritizing your well-being, you give yourself the resources needed to handle stress more effectively. Here are some self-care strategies that work well in the South Florida lifestyle:

  • Physical Activity: Take advantage of the beautiful weather by walking, jogging, or cycling outdoors. Exercise releases endorphins that naturally lower anxiety levels.
  • Healthy Nutrition: Fuel your body with nourishing foods and stay hydrated, especially during hot and humid days.
  • Restful Sleep: Establish a consistent sleep schedule and create a relaxing bedtime routine to improve your sleep quality.
  • Creative Outlets: Explore activities like painting, writing, or playing music to express your emotions and distract from anxious thoughts.
  • Social Connection: Spend time with supportive friends or family members. Meaningful relationships can buffer the effects of stress and anxiety.
